The authorities have revealed the possible motive of Charlie Kirk's suspected shooter, Tyler Robinson, at a press conference, confirming further details about the key suspect.

After Kirk was fatally shot during an event at Utah Valley University on Wednesday, 10 September, authorities suggest it took them just 33 hours to have 22-year-old suspect Tyler Robinson in custody.

Kirk, who was well known for his strong political views and support of Donald Trump, was confirmed to have died by the president just a few hours after the shooting, and leaves behind a wife and two young children.

The shooter's potential motive was hinted at when the FBI discovered engraved messages, on both the single bullet that was fired to kill Kirk, and the spare casings that were left behind.

Speaking at the conference on Friday (12 September), the governor of Utah, Spencer Cox, shared more information as to how authorities were able to identify Robinson and the evidence that they believe points towards him being the shooter.

Cox also provided a potential motive for the killing, which they believe to have been politically motivated, after authorities received valuable information from a family member of Robinson before he was taken into custody.

"In the conversation with another family member, Robinson mentioned Charlie Kirk was coming to UVU. They talked about why they didn’t like him and the viewpoints that he had," the governor said.

The suspect reportedly talked about disliking Kirk at a recent dinner with his family, where he mentioned the conservative was coming to Utah, authorities said.

Robinson allegedly said at the dinner that 'Kirk was full of hate and spreading hate'.

According to Cox, the 22-year-old was brought to law enforcement by his family, who the governor praised for 'doing the right thing'.

It was confirmed that Robinson was taken into custody late last night, with Trump suggesting that they were very close to finding Kirk's killer, also calling for the death penalty in the wake of the shooting.

At the press conference, Cox continued, saying: "We will never be able to solve all the other problems - including the violence problems that people are worried about - if we can't have a clash of ideas safely and securely. Even - especially, especially those ideas with which you disagree.

"Your generation has an opportunity to build a culture that is very different than what we're suffering through right now. Not by pretending differences don't matter, but by embracing our differences and having those hard conversations.

"There is one person responsible for what happened here and that person is now in custody and will be charged soon and will be held accountable."

Authorities were also able to track down Robinson thanks to video footage of his clothing and car, as well as Discord messages to his roommate, which included a reference to a bolt-action rifle, which was discovered wrapped in a towel not far from where the shooting took place.
